Bug 429643 - Akonadi IMAP resource crashed dispatching an unknown posted message
Summary: Akonadi IMAP resource crashed dispatching an unknown posted message
Status: RESOLVED WORKSFORME
Alias: None
Product: Akonadi
Classification: Frameworks and Libraries
Component: IMAP resource (show other bugs)
Version: unspecified
Platform: openSUSE Linux
: NOR crash
Target Milestone: ---
Assignee: kdepim bugs
URL:
Keywords: drkonqi
Depends on:
Blocks:
 
Reported: 2020-11-25 13:35 UTC by Christopher Yeleighton
Modified: 2022-12-03 05:20 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ments
New crash information added by DrKonqi (10.13 KB, text/plain)
2020-12-01 15:31 UTC, Christopher Yeleighton
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Christopher Yeleighton 2020-11-25 13:35:04 UTC
Application: akonadi_imap_resource (5.15.3 (20.08.3))

Qt Version: 5.15.1
Frameworks Version: 5.76.0
Operating System: Linux 5.9.8-2-default x86_64
Windowing system: X11
Distribution: openSUSE Tumbleweed

-- Information about the crash:
- What I was doing when the application crashed:

I was downloading software updates and eating a banana.  The banana was yellow.  It is all irrelevant for a background process crash.

-- Backtrace:
Application: Poczta Wirtualna Polska (krixel) (akonadi_imap_resource), signal: Segmentation fault

[New LWP 2665]
[New LWP 2708]
[New LWP 2709]
[New LWP 2710]
[New LWP 2711]
[New LWP 2712]
[New LWP 2732]
[New LWP 2735]
[New LWP 2843]
[New LWP 19578]
[New LWP 15653]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ib64/libthread_db.so.1".
0x00007fb6d6c6783f in poll () from /lib64/libc.so.6
[Current thread is 1 (Thread 0x7fb6c692b080 (LWP 2623))]

Thread 12 (Thread 0x7fb6977fe640 (LWP 15653)):
#0  0x00007fb6d6c6325c in read () from /lib64/libc.so.6
#1  0x00007fb6d539244f in ?? () from /usr/lib64/libglib-2.0.so.0
#2  0x00007fb6d534598a in g_main_context_check () from /usr/lib64/libglib-2.0.so.0
#3  0x00007fb6d5345fb5 in ?? () from /usr/lib64/libglib-2.0.so.0
#4  0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#5  0x00007fb6d725fa9b in QEventDispatcherGlib::processEvents (this=0x7fb6840628f0,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#6  0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fb6977fd480,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#7  0x00007fb6d7027c9e in QThread::exec (this=<optimized out>) at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#8  0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x555f1e145080) at thread/qthread_unix.cpp:329
#9  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#10 0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 11 (Thread 0x7fb696e04640 (LWP 19578)):
#0  0x00007fb6d53454e2 in g_main_context_prepare () from /usr/lib64/libglib-2.0.so.0
#1  0x00007fb6d5345f3b in ?? () from /usr/lib64/libglib-2.0.so.0
#2  0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#3  0x00007fb6d725fa9b in QEventDispatcherGlib::processEvents (this=0x7fb68c02dc50,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#4  0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fb696e03480,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#5  0x00007fb6d7027c9e in QThread::exec (this=<optimized out>) at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#6  0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x555f1e163430) at thread/qthread_unix.cpp:329
#7  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#8  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 10 (Thread 0x7fb6b48ed640 (LWP 2843)):
#0  0x00007fb6d6c6783f in poll () from /lib64/libc.so.6
#1  0x00007fb6d534600e in ?? () from /usr/lib64/libglib-2.0.so.0
#2  0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#3  0x00007fb6d725fa9b in QEventDispatcherGlib::processEvents (this=0x7fb690000b60,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#4  0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fb6b48ec480,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#5  0x00007fb6d7027c9e in QThread::exec (this=<optimized out>) at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#6  0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x555f1e100760) at thread/qthread_unix.cpp:329
#7  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#8  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 9 (Thread 0x7fb6b5afe640 (LWP 2735)):
#0  0x00007fb6d6c6325c in read () from /lib64/libc.so.6
#1  0x00007fb6d539244f in ?? () from /usr/lib64/libglib-2.0.so.0
#2  0x00007fb6d534598a in g_main_context_check () from /usr/lib64/libglib-2.0.so.0
#3  0x00007fb6d5345fb5 in ?? () from /usr/lib64/libglib-2.0.so.0
#4  0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#5  0x00007fb6d725fa9b in QEventDispatcherGlib::processEvents (this=0x7fb69c000b60,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#6  0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fb6b5afd480,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#7  0x00007fb6d7027c9e in QThread::exec (this=<optimized out>) at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#8  0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x555f1e0ac5c0) at thread/qthread_unix.cpp:329
#9  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#10 0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 8 (Thread 0x7fb6b62ff640 (LWP 2732)):
#0  0x00007fb6d702934f in QMutex::unlock (this=this@entry=0x555f1e099700) at /usr/include/c++/10/bits/atomic_base.h:776
#1  0x00007fb6d725fec5 in QMutexLocker::unlock (this=<synthetic pointer>) at ../../include/QtCore/../../src/corelib/thread/qmutex.h:270
#2  QMutexLocker::~QMutexLocker (this=<synthetic pointer>, __in_chrg=<optimized out>) at ../../include/QtCore/../../src/corelib/thread/qmutex.h:243
#3  QThreadData::canWaitLocked (this=0x555f1e0996d0) at ../../include/QtCore/5.15.1/QtCore/private/../../../../../src/corelib/thread/qthread_p.h:272
#4  postEventSourcePrepare (timeout=<synthetic pointer>, s=0x7fb698004bb0) at kernel/qeventdispatcher_glib.cpp:260
#5  postEventSourceCheck (source=0x7fb698004bb0) at kernel/qeventdispatcher_glib.cpp:270
#6  0x00007fb6d5345a72 in g_main_context_check () from /usr/lib64/libglib-2.0.so.0
#7  0x00007fb6d5345fb5 in ?? () from /usr/lib64/libglib-2.0.so.0
#8  0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#9  0x00007fb6d725fa9b in QEventDispatcherGlib::processEvents (this=0x7fb698000b60,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#10 0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fb6b62fe430,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#11 0x00007fb6d7027c9e in QThread::exec (this=<optimized out>) at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#12 0x00007fb6d84e17c7 in QDBusConnectionManager::run (this=0x7fb6d854f420 <(anonymous namespace)::Q_QGS__q_manager::innerFunction()::holder>) at qdbusconnection.cpp:179
#13 0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x7fb6d854f420 <(anonymous namespace)::Q_QGS__q_manager::innerFunction()::holder>) at thread/qthread_unix.cpp:329
#14 0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#15 0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 7 (Thread 0x7fb6b6c78640 (LWP 2712)):
#0  0x00007fb6d628a6b2 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0
#1  0x00007fb6be815e2b in ?? () from /usr/lib64/dri/r600_dri.so
#2  0x00007fb6be8152e7 in ?? () from /usr/lib64/dri/r600_dri.so
#3  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#4  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 6 (Thread 0x7fb6b7479640 (LWP 2711)):
#0  0x00007fb6d628a6b2 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0
#1  0x00007fb6be815e2b in ?? () from /usr/lib64/dri/r600_dri.so
#2  0x00007fb6be8152e7 in ?? () from /usr/lib64/dri/r600_dri.so
#3  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#4  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 5 (Thread 0x7fb6b7c7a640 (LWP 2710)):
#0  0x00007fb6d628a6b2 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0
#1  0x00007fb6be815e2b in ?? () from /usr/lib64/dri/r600_dri.so
#2  0x00007fb6be8152e7 in ?? () from /usr/lib64/dri/r600_dri.so
#3  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#4  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 4 (Thread 0x7fb6b847b640 (LWP 2709)):
#0  0x00007fb6d628a6b2 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0
#1  0x00007fb6be815e2b in ?? () from /usr/lib64/dri/r600_dri.so
#2  0x00007fb6be8152e7 in ?? () from /usr/lib64/dri/r600_dri.so
#3  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#4  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 3 (Thread 0x7fb6b8df2640 (LWP 2708)):
#0  0x00007fb6d628a6b2 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ib64/libpthread.so.0
#1  0x00007fb6be815e2b in ?? () from /usr/lib64/dri/r600_dri.so
#2  0x00007fb6be8152e7 in ?? () from /usr/lib64/dri/r600_dri.so
#3  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#4  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 2 (Thread 0x7fb6c48d1640 (LWP 2665)):
#0  0x00007fb6d6c6783f in poll () from /lib64/libc.so.6
#1  0x00007fb6d60c1862 in ?? () from /usr/lib64/libxcb.so.1
#2  0x00007fb6d60c326c in xcb_wait_for_event () from /usr/lib64/libxcb.so.1
#3  0x00007fb6c4a56e10 in ?? () from /usr/lib64/libQt5XcbQpa.so.5
#4  0x00007fb6d7028de1 in QThreadPrivate::start (arg=0x555f1dda12c0) at thread/qthread_unix.cpp:329
#5  0x00007fb6d62843e9 in start_thread () from /lib64/libpthread.so.0
#6  0x00007fb6d6c72943 in clone () from /lib64/libc.so.6

Thread 1 (Thread 0x7fb6c692b080 (LWP 2623)):
[KCrash Handler]
#4  0x0000555f1c0c6bfc in ?? ()
#5  0x00007fb6d7234551 in QObject::event (this=0x555f1e0bbf60, e=0x7fb684062ac0) at kernel/qobject.cpp:1314
#6  0x00007fb6d7f4c4ff in QApplicationPrivate::notify_helper (this=<optimized out>, receiver=0x555f1e0bbf60, e=0x7fb684062ac0) at kernel/qapplication.cpp:3630
#7  0x00007fb6d720852a in QCoreApplication::notifyInternal2 (receiver=0x555f1e0bbf60, event=0x7fb684062ac0) at ../../include/QtCore/5.15.1/QtCore/private/../../../../../src/corelib/thread/qthread_p.h:325
#8  0x00007fb6d720af61 in Q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x555f1dd890c0) at kernel/qcoreapplication.cpp:1817
#9  0x00007fb6d72603f3 in postEventSourceDispatch (s=0x555f1de72d60) at kernel/qeventdispatcher_glib.cpp:277
#10 0x00007fb6d5345cf7 in g_main_context_dispatch () from /usr/lib64/libglib-2.0.so.0
#11 0x00007fb6d5346078 in ?? () from /usr/lib64/libglib-2.0.so.0
#12 0x00007fb6d534612f in g_main_context_iteration () from /usr/lib64/libglib-2.0.so.0
#13 0x00007fb6d725fa7f in QEventDispatcherGlib::processEvents (this=0x555f1de74cc0, flags=...) at kernel/qeventdispatcher_glib.cpp:423
#14 0x00007fb6d7206eeb in QEventLoop::exec (this=this@entry=0x7fff28ae0db0,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:141
#15 0x00007fb6d720f160 in QCoreApplication::exec () at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#16 0x0000555f1c0806c1 in ?? ()
#17 0x00007fb6d6b99152 in __libc_start_main () from /lib64/libc.so.6
#18 0x0000555f1c0808fe in ?? ()
[Inferior 1 (process 2623) detached]

The reporter indicates this bug may be a duplicate of or related to bug 427132.

Possible duplicates by query: bug 429504, bug 429420, bug 429344, bug 429243, bug 428714.

Reported using DrKonqi
Comment 1 Christopher Yeleighton 2020-12-01 15:31:37 UTC
Created attachment 133776 [details]
New crash information added by DrKonqi

akonadi_imap_resource (5.15.3 (20.08.3)) using Qt 5.15.2

- What I was doing when the application crashed:

I was browsing the Web using Mozilla Firefox.

-- Backtrace (Reduced):
#5  0x00007f11f72bf2b1 in QObject::event(QEvent*) () from /usr/lib64/libQt5Core.so.5
#6  0x00007f11f7fd850f in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ib64/libQt5Widgets.so.5
#7  0x00007f11f729328a in QCoreApplication::notifyInternal2(QObject*, QEvent*) () from /usr/lib64/libQt5Core.so.5
#8  0x00007f11f7295cc1 in QCoreApplicationPrivate::sendPostedEvents(QObject*, int, QThreadData*) () from /usr/lib64/libQt5Core.so.5
[...]
#13 0x00007f11f72ea7df in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ib64/libQt5Core.so.5
Comment 2 Justin Zobel 2022-11-03 01:39:12 UTC
Thank you for reporting this issue in KDE software. As it has been a while since this issue was reported, can we please ask you to see if you can reproduce the issue with a recent software version?

If you can reproduce the issue, please change the status to "REPORTED" when replying. Thank you!
Comment 3 Bug Janitor Service 2022-11-18 05:16:19 UTC
Dear Bug Submitter,

This bug has been in NEEDSINFO status with no change for at least
15 days. Please provide the requested information as soon as
possible and set the bug status as REPORTED. Due to regular bug
tracker maintenance, if the bug is still in NEEDSINFO status with
no change in 30 days the bug will be clos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

If you have already provided the requested information, please
mark the bug as REPORTED so that the KDE team knows that the bug is
ready to be confirmed.

Thank you for helping us make KDE software even better for everyone!
Comment 4 Bug Janitor Service 2022-12-03 05:20:17 UTC
This bug has been in NEEDSINFO status with no change for at least
30 days. The bug is now closed as RESOLVED > WORKSFORME
due to lack of needed information.

For more information about our bug triaging procedures please read the
wiki located here:
https://community.kde.org/Guidelines_and_HOWTOs/Bug_triaging

Thank you for helping us make KDE software even better for everyone!